Where to Use Carefully
- Small Hoop Sizes: While the designs are generally simple, some may need to be resized for smaller hoops. Always test the design on scrap fabric first to ensure it fits and stitches well.
- Textured Fabrics: The bold lines and simple shapes work well on smooth fabrics, but textured fabrics might require a denser stitch to maintain clarity.
- Dark Fabrics: Choose thread colors with high contrast to ensure the design stands out. Testing the design in black and white mockups can help you visualize how it will look on dark backgrounds.
- Curved Surfaces (e.g., Caps): The designs are mostly flat, so they may need adjustments for curved surfaces. Test the design on a similar curved surface before finalizing your project.

Practical Embroidery Designer Notes
- Test on Scrap Fabric: Always start by testing the design on a scrap piece of fabric to check for any issues with stitch density or alignment.
- Check Thread Color Contrast: Ensure that the thread colors you choose have good contrast with the fabric, especially on darker backgrounds.
- Review Stitch Density: Adjust the stitch density as needed, especially for thicker or textured fabrics, to ensure the design remains clear and defined.
- Confirm Hoop Size: Make sure the design fits within your hoop size. If necessary, resize the design to fit, but always test it first.
- Inspect Small Details: Pay close attention to small details and corners, as these can sometimes be challenging in embroidery. Adjust the design if needed to ensure these areas stitch cleanly.
- Use Proper Stabilizer: Choose the right stabilizer for your fabric type to prevent puckering and ensure the design stitches smoothly.
- Check Licensing: Before using the designs for commercial projects, confirm the licensing terms to ensure you have the right to sell finished products or digital files.
